Exploring the aesthetics of poetic freedom, this book traverses history from antiquity to modern times, examining influences across Europe, the Middle East, and the English-speaking world. It delves into the works of notable poets like Whitman, Dickinson, Rilke, Dante, and Virgil, challenging traditional notions of poetic expression. The analysis offers a transformative perspective on literary and modern history, revealing the profound impact of aesthetic freedom on art and culture.
